黑狐家游戏

关系模型中的数据具有什么特点,关系模型作为数据模型的主要优点是理论基础良好

欧气 4 0

标题:关系模型的数据特点及其优势

一、引言

关系模型作为一种重要的数据模型,在数据库领域中得到了广泛的应用,它具有理论基础良好、结构简单、易于理解和使用等优点,为数据库的设计和管理提供了有力的支持,本文将详细介绍关系模型中的数据具有哪些特点,并分析这些特点所带来的优势。

二、关系模型的数据特点

1、数据结构简单:关系模型的数据结构是一张二维表,表中的每行代表一个实体,每列代表一个属性,这种简单的数据结构使得数据的存储和管理变得非常方便,同时也便于用户理解和使用。

2、数据独立性高:关系模型的数据独立性分为逻辑独立性和物理独立性,逻辑独立性是指当数据库的逻辑结构发生变化时,用户程序可以不做修改或只需做少量修改,物理独立性是指当数据库的物理存储结构发生变化时,用户程序也可以不做修改或只需做少量修改,这种高数据独立性使得数据库的维护和升级变得非常容易。

3、数据一致性好:关系模型通过约束条件来保证数据的一致性,约束条件可以是主键约束、外键约束、唯一约束、非空约束等,这些约束条件可以防止数据的不一致性,例如防止主键重复、外键不存在、数据为空等。

4、数据查询方便:关系模型提供了强大的数据查询语言 SQL,使得用户可以方便地对数据进行查询、插入、更新和删除等操作,SQL 语言具有简单易学、功能强大等优点,使得数据库的应用开发变得非常容易。

5、数据安全性高:关系模型通过用户权限管理来保证数据的安全性,用户权限可以分为不同的级别,例如只读权限、读写权限、删除权限等,不同级别的用户具有不同的权限,从而保证了数据的安全性。

三、关系模型的优势

1、易于理解和使用:关系模型的数据结构简单,用户可以很容易地理解和使用,关系模型提供了强大的数据查询语言 SQL,使得用户可以方便地对数据进行查询、插入、更新和删除等操作。

2、数据独立性高:关系模型的数据独立性高,使得数据库的维护和升级变得非常容易,当数据库的逻辑结构或物理存储结构发生变化时,用户程序可以不做修改或只需做少量修改,从而提高了数据库的灵活性和可扩展性。

3、数据一致性好:关系模型通过约束条件来保证数据的一致性,使得数据更加准确和可靠,约束条件可以防止数据的不一致性,例如防止主键重复、外键不存在、数据为空等,从而提高了数据的质量。

4、数据查询方便:关系模型提供了强大的数据查询语言 SQL,使得用户可以方便地对数据进行查询、插入、更新和删除等操作,SQL 语言具有简单易学、功能强大等优点,使得数据库的应用开发变得非常容易。

5、数据安全性高:关系模型通过用户权限管理来保证数据的安全性,使得数据更加安全可靠,不同级别的用户具有不同的权限,从而保证了数据的保密性和完整性。

四、结论

关系模型作为一种重要的数据模型,具有理论基础良好、结构简单、易于理解和使用等优点,它的数据特点包括数据结构简单、数据独立性高、数据一致性好、数据查询方便和数据安全性高等,这些特点使得关系模型在数据库领域中得到了广泛的应用,并为数据库的设计和管理提供了有力的支持。

标签: #关系模型 #数据特点 #主要优点 #理论基础

黑狐家游戏
  • 评论列表

留言评论